Truck Accident Litigation A successful claim for a truck accident requires a range of documents. This includes incident reports and accident reports from law enforcement agencies as and computer records from the truck, such as the transmission of fax messages for cargo shipments. GPS tracking data is crucial. This is often matched with log books of the driver and can provide a near-error proof information about where the truck has been over the last hours, days or weeks. Damages In the event that an accident involving a truck and a passenger vehicle results in serious injuries, the parties have a variety of options to seek compensation for their losses. These include both economic losses like medical bills and lost earnings, and non-economic damages, such as pain and suffering. It can be difficult to determine the cause of a truck crash because there are a lot of possible defendants. In the event of an accident the liability could be split among several entities including the truck driver (if they were driving their vehicle under the impaired by alcohol or drugs) or their employer or the owner of the tractor and trailer involved in the accident or the company that loaded the cargo onto the truck. Another significant factor is the fact that trucks transport greater cargo than cars. This can result in substantial damage if the truck is involved with an accident. The injuries caused by a truck can usually be eligible for more substantial amount of indemnity. To recover damages in a car accident case, the plaintiff will need to establish that the defendant acted in violation of their duty of care. A duty of care is an obligation to follow the law and what reasonable people would do in the situation. A successful claim will require an evident proof that the defendant did not fulfill this duty, and that injury was proximately caused by the breach. The process of creating an argument can be arduous especially when trying to establish that the truck driver was negligent. The plaintiff's attorney must collect witnesses' statements, conduct a thorough investigation of the scene, and preserve any evidence which could be crucial. This includes examining the black box in the truck (event data recorder) to determine what actions the truck driver took or did not perform prior to the collision. A lawyer should arrive promptly to meet with witnesses, get photos and document any damage that has been done to vehicles or property. In certain instances, it's necessary to reconstruct the crash and also talk with experts in order to determine the causes of the crash. Other evidence could include the trucker's log book or GPS tracking data. A personal injury lawyer who is skilled knows how to use this information and match it with other information, such as traffic records and the DOT certifications of the driver. Statute of Limitations The statute of limitations is a legal term that refers to the amount of time that the victim is given following a crash to start a lawsuit or claim. Each state has its own laws governing this, and it can differ from one kind of case to the next. In general, it can take several years to resolve the case and receive compensation from the court. If a person injured in a collision with a truck waits too long to begin pursuing their claim the statute of limitations may expire before they have the evidence to build a solid case against the negligent parties. Vicarious liability laws can make trucking companies and their employees, like supervisors and human resource professionals responsible if it's discovered that they knowingly allowed an incompetent or dangerous trucker to drive. This is particularly true when the trucker has numerous incidents or has a record of disciplinary violations and is not punished by their employer. It is not always possible for a lawyer or attorney to identify the parties responsible, but the more parties that a lawyer can identify as responsible more likely are of a full and fair settlement. In some cases, it is possible to hold multiple defendants accountable for different aspects of the claim under the doctrine of joint and various liability. Some states have rules that can reduce or alter the duration of limitation for a particular instance. Certain cases involving children could be governed by laws that put the clock back until the victim reaches the age of 18. Some injuries may not be apparent immediately.
